When embarking on a building project, evaluating contractor bids and proposals can be some of the crucial steps in reaching profitable project completion. The course of includes a radical evaluation of various factors to discover out which contractor provides the most value and aligns greatest together with your project requirements. Understanding how to navigate this panorama will help make knowledgeable selections that result in the best outcomes.

Start by collecting bids from a quantity of contractors. This permits for a comparative evaluation that can reveal discrepancies in pricing, companies, and project timelines. A various array of bids might help to make sure that you are not solely getting one of the best worth but in addition evaluating the standard and reliability of different contractors.

Once the bids are submitted, the primary side to look at is the overall price. However, it’s essential to look beyond the mere numbers. While one contractor may provide a lower bid, the breakdown of costs can provide insight into where corners might be cut. Analyze each part of the bid to establish whether or not the quoted worth displays quality materials and labor or if it seems artificially low.


Another crucial factor is the contractor’s proposed timeline for project execution. Ensure that each bid outlines a transparent schedule. Evaluating how each contractor plans to finish the project will provide insight into their experience and organizational expertise. Delays may be expensive and disruptive, making it very important to choose a contractor who has a strong strategy for timely completion.

Equally essential is the scope of labor outlined in each proposal. A detailed scope will establish the duties the contractor intends to carry out, which can forestall misunderstandings later. Ensure that each bid is comprehensive and that each one related aspects of the job are included, from basis work to ending touches.


Consider the contractor’s reputation in the industry, which could be assessed in several ways. Look for consumer testimonials and feedback or communicate on to previous clients about their experiences. A sturdy popularity often indicates reliability and quality work, whereas any negative feedback should increase red flags.

In addition to popularity, examine the contractor’s licensing and insurance standing. Verify that the contractor holds the necessary licenses required by native legal guidelines and possesses enough insurance protection. This protects you from financial legal responsibility within the event of accidents or points arising on the job site.


Reviewing previous projects can also yield useful insights right into a contractor’s capabilities. Ask for a portfolio of completed work and consider visiting a few of the sites, if attainable. This firsthand observation can help with assessing the standard of work and adherence to various design kinds that might be necessary on your project.


Communication and responsiveness should be evaluated as nicely. A contractor’s willingness to interact in open dialogue look at this website and supply timely answers to your questions can point out how they may handle the connection throughout the project. Clear communication minimizes misunderstandings and fosters a collaborative setting.


As each bid is assessed, weigh the value-added services the contractors offer. Some contractors could embody further services similar to project administration or maintenance guarantees that could presumably be beneficial in the long run. These extras can improve the overall worth of their proposal and influence your decision-making.

Finally, trust your instincts as you interpret the bids. Intuition typically performs a important role in evaluating potential partnerships. If a contractor appears overly wanting to safe the job or is obscure of their responses, consider the implications for the project. Building a successful rapport with a contractor can lead go right here to smoother operations and a better finish product.


When considering the essence of evaluating bids and proposals, it’s noteworthy that this course of just isn't merely a transactional train but a critical funding in your project’s future. A poor alternative may end up in delays, value overruns, and unsatisfactory workmanship, while the proper contractor will act as a partner in reaching your imaginative and prescient. Careful consideration should at all times precede final selections.


In conclusion, a comprehensive analysis of contractor bids and proposals encompasses more than just an evaluation of numbers. It requires an understanding of high quality, popularity, reliability, and efficient communication. Taking the time to discover every contractor’s offering thoughtfully can mean the difference between a successful project and important challenges. This diligence ensures that the contractor chosen aligns with your expectations, capabilities, and project goals, resulting in a collaboration that's each productive and satisfying.

    What ought to I search for in a contractor's bid?





Look for complete details including project timelines, cost breakdowns, fee phrases, and the scope of work. A bid ought to clearly define what's included and exclude any hidden fees to ensure transparency.

How can I examine a quantity of bids effectively?


Create a comparison chart of essential parts corresponding to pricing, supplies, timelines, and experience. This visual aid helps highlight differences and assists in making an informed decision.

What does a "low bid" mean, and may I select it?


A low bid might indicate cost savings, however it might possibly additionally signal decrease high quality materials or cuts in service. Consider the contractor’s reputation and experience alongside the bid amount to keep away from potential pitfalls.


How essential is the contractor’s experience in evaluating bids?


Experience is essential, because it reflects a contractor’s capability to deal with your specific project. Review past projects, customer testimonials, and their portfolio to gauge their experience in related work.

Should I examine references when evaluating bids?


Yes, all the time verify references. Hearing from earlier clients about their experiences can provide valuable insights into the contractor's reliability, angle, and work high quality.

What position does the project schedule play in a bid?


The project schedule signifies the contractor's timeline for completion. Ensure the proposed schedule aligns together with your wants and allows for sufficient time for high quality work, avoiding rushed jobs.

How do I evaluate the standard of materials proposed in bids?


Assess the types of materials listed in the bid and evaluate them to trade standards. Request samples if necessary, and engage an expert to evaluate if you’re not sure about material high quality.

How can I ensure transparency within the bidding process?


Request a detailed breakdown of costs, together with labor, materials, and overheads. Clear communication from the contractor concerning any adjustments or additional expenses promotes trust and transparency.
